深水隔水管系统安全作业窗口分析*

摘    要:为分析深水隔水管系统在不同环境载荷下钻井平台允许的最大偏移量,确保整个钻井作业顺利完成并提高生产效率,建立隔水管-井口与土壤整体力学分析模型,提出1种以钻井平台向不同方向许可偏移距离确定安全作业窗口的分析方法,并结合实例分析表层海流速度及隔水管系统顶张力对隔水管系统安全作业窗口的影响。结果表明:当表层海流速度增大时,深水隔水管-井口与土壤整体系统安全作业窗口减小,不同模式间作业窗口的间距增大,且沿海流速度方向正常工作区间减小幅度远大于垂直海流速度方向,应尽早准备和启动隔水管系统底部脱离;当海流速度过大导致安全作业区间过小时,可通过提高隔水管系统的顶张力增大安全作业区间。

Analysis on safe operation window of deepwater riser system

Abstract:In order to analyze the allowable maximum offset of the drilling platform for the deepwater riser system under different environmental loads,ensure the smooth completion of the whole drilling operation and improve the production efficiency,an integral mechanical analysis model of riser-wellhead and soil was established.An analysis method to determine the safe operation window according to the allowable offset distance of drilling platform in different directions was proposed,and the influence of surface sea current velocity and top tension of riser system on the safe operation window of riser system was analyzed by actual example.The results showed that when the velocity of surface sea current increased,the safe operation window of the integrated system of deepwater riser-wellhead and soil decreased,the spacing between the operation windows of different modes increased,and the decreasing amplitude of normal operation internal along the direction of sea current velocity was much larger than that in the direction vertical to sea current velocity,so the bottom detachment of the riser system should be prepared and started as soon as possible.When the sea current velocity was too large,which caused the too small safe operation interval,the safe operation interval could be increased by increasing the top tension of riser system.
